I encountered some issues when using the Record ID tool in my workflow. After dragging it into the workflow and clicking its icon, the Configuration page loads extremely slowly compared to other tools. Regardless of how I configure it, the output always reverts to the default RecordID. Setting the starting value or position also causes the tool to reset to its default output mode. And the version is  2025.2.1.24

@FuyuEric in the meantime, if you don't want to go back a version to resolve...  You can always leverage the Multi-Row Formula Tool to create your own RecordID like this:

Expression:  IF IsNull([Row-1:RecordID]) THEN 1 ELSE [Row-1:RecordID] +1 ENDIF
